Deported Men Challenge US Actions at African Union

Story summary
  • Three men deported by the United States to Eswatini filed a case with the African Union's human rights body, alleging unlawful detention.
  • Two claimants from Cuba and Yemen have been imprisoned for eight months.
  • Orville Etoria was sent back to Jamaica in September.
  • Eswatini's government has not commented on the case, and the United States has agreed to pay Eswatini $5.1 million to accept up to 160 third-country nationals.
